What You Actually Need to Make This Happen
Let’s get this straight: not every USB-C port on your phone is created equal. It’s like buying a car – some have the basic engine, others have all the bells and whistles. For your Android phone to even *think* about sending a video signal to a monitor, its USB-C port needs to support something called DisplayPort Alternate Mode (DP Alt Mode). If it doesn’t, no amount of fancy cables or software tricks will make it work. Period.
This is where a lot of people, myself included after my fourth attempt with a supposedly ‘universal’ adapter, hit a wall. You spend money on a cable that promises the moon, only to find out your phone’s hardware is the bottleneck. It’s a bit like buying a race car engine but only having a bicycle frame to put it in – it just won’t go anywhere.
So, how do you check? Well, it’s not always obvious. Manufacturers aren’t always shouting about DP Alt Mode from the rooftops. Your best bet is to check your phone’s official specifications online. Search for your exact model and look for ‘DisplayPort Alternate Mode’ or ‘video output’ under the USB-C capabilities. If you can’t find it, there’s a good chance it’s not supported. The Cable: Your Digital Chariot (or Roadblock)
Once you’ve confirmed your phone *can* do DP Alt Mode, the cable becomes your next crucial piece of the puzzle. And no, not all USB-C cables are the same. This is a point of major confusion, and frankly, it’s a mess. You need a USB-C cable that is rated for data transfer and, importantly, video output. Often, the charging cables that come with your phone are designed *only* for charging and will absolutely not carry a video signal.
Think of it like trying to send a high-definition movie file over a dial-up modem connection. It’s just not built for that kind of bandwidth. You’re looking for cables that explicitly mention support for things like DisplayPort 1.2 or higher, or are marketed as ‘USB-C to HDMI’ or ‘USB-C to DisplayPort’ cables (depending on what your monitor uses).
I’ve seen people get tripped up by cables that look identical but have wildly different capabilities. The packaging is key here. If it just says ‘USB-C charging cable,’ put it back on the shelf. You want something that talks about video, resolution, and refresh rates. A good rule of thumb? If it’s suspiciously cheap, it’s probably just for charging.
Monitor Inputs: Don’t Forget the Other End
This is the part that feels obvious, yet I’ve seen people overlook it. Your monitor needs to have a compatible input. Most modern monitors will have HDMI, and many newer ones will also have DisplayPort. Crucially, some monitors have USB-C *input* ports that can actually accept a video signal directly from your phone, and sometimes even charge your phone simultaneously. This is the dream scenario.
If your monitor has a USB-C port that supports video input (often labeled with a DisplayPort logo or just ‘USB-C’), this is usually your best bet for a clean, single-cable connection. You plug your phone into the monitor’s USB-C port, and voila – it should just work. It’s like finding a direct express train instead of having to transfer three times.
However, if your monitor only has HDMI or DisplayPort, you’ll need an adapter or a different type of cable. A USB-C to HDMI cable or a USB-C to DisplayPort cable will do the trick. Make sure the cable or adapter you choose supports the resolution and refresh rate you’re aiming for. Trying to push 4K video through a cable only rated for 1080p is like expecting a sports car to haul lumber – it’s not going to end well.
Common Pitfalls and How to Avoid Them
Everyone says you just need a USB-C cable. I disagree, and here is why: they don’t specify *which* USB-C cable. Many cables are power-only, or have data speeds that are too slow for video. This is the biggest gotcha for most people trying to connect their Android phone to a monitor via USB C. (See Also: How To Connect Old Desktop To New Monitor )
Another frequent issue is software. Some phones, particularly older models or those from certain manufacturers, might require specific settings to be enabled. You might need to go into your Developer Options (which you usually have to enable by tapping your build number seven times in the ‘About phone’ section) and look for USB preferences. Sometimes, you have to manually select ‘DisplayPort’ or ‘video output’ mode.

| Component | What to Look For | My Verdict |
|---|---|---|
| Phone USB-C Port | Supports DisplayPort Alternate Mode (DP Alt Mode) | Non-negotiable. If it doesn’t have this, stop here. |
| Cable | Rated for video output (DisplayPort 1.2+, USB-C to HDMI/DP) | Crucial. Cheap charging cables won’t cut it. |
| Monitor Input | HDMI, DisplayPort, or USB-C with DP Alt Mode support | Essential. Your monitor needs to accept the signal. |
| Software Settings | Developer Options (if needed) for USB configuration | Sometimes necessary. Check if basic connection fails. |
When USB-C Isn’t Enough: The Wireless (and Wired) Alternatives
Okay, so maybe your phone doesn’t support DP Alt Mode, or you just don’t want to mess with cables. What then? Wireless display technologies like Miracast or Google Cast (Chromecast) are your friends. Most modern Android phones have built-in screen casting capabilities. You’ll need a smart TV or a Chromecast-compatible device plugged into your monitor. It’s not always as crisp as a direct cable connection, and there can be a slight lag, but for presentations or casual viewing, it’s perfectly fine.
If wireless isn’t an option, and your phone *still* doesn’t do DP Alt Mode, you might be looking at specialized hardware. Some Android boxes or streaming sticks can effectively mirror your phone’s screen to a monitor, acting as an intermediary. This adds another layer of complexity and cost, of course. Does My Phone Support Video Output via USB C?
You’ll need to check your phone’s specifications for ‘DisplayPort Alternate Mode’ (DP Alt Mode) or ‘video output’ support. Not all USB-C ports are created equal. If your phone’s spec sheet doesn’t mention video out over USB-C, it likely doesn’t support it, and you’ll need to explore alternative methods like wireless casting.
Can I Use Any USB-C Cable to Connect to a Monitor?
Absolutely not. Most standard USB-C cables are designed for charging and basic data transfer only. You need a cable specifically rated for video output, often labeled as supporting DisplayPort or HDMI over USB-C. Look for cables that mention resolution and refresh rate support. What If My Monitor Doesn’t Have a USB C Port?
If your monitor lacks a USB-C port that supports video input, you’ll need a USB-C to HDMI or USB-C to DisplayPort cable/adapter. Ensure the adapter or cable you choose matches the input ports available on your monitor.
How Do I Enable Video Output on Android?
Once you have a compatible phone and cable, the connection is often plug-and-play. However, if it doesn’t work, you might need to enable Developer Options on your Android device. Within Developer Options, you can sometimes find USB preferences where you can manually select video output modes. This is usually a last resort.
